Ford is recalling 231,942 vehicles in the United States. In Germany, there is no known memory.


The front passenger airbag inflator may have been installed in the wrong orientation during a previously performed recall repair.



If a previously modified vehicle has a passenger airbag that was installed incorrectly and in the event of an accident that requires the passenger airbag to deploy, the airbag may not deploy as intended, increasing the risk of injury.



Explanation of reasons: Ford service manuals provide diagrams and instructions for proper installation of the airbag inflator. Technicians who installed the gas generator incorrectly told Ford that they did not check the instructions before installing it.


This model is currently affected by a recall in the USA:

  • Ford Ranger from production period May 13, 2003 to May 2, 2006 (231,942 vehicles)

Owners of affected vehicles will be notified by mail and instructed to take their vehicle to a Ford or Lincoln dealer to have their previously replaced front passenger air vent inspected for proper installation and reinstalled if necessary. There is no charge for this service. The recall can be found under case number 23V-306 in the US National Highway Traffic Safety Administration NHTSA.
